
Emcure Reports Strong Q1 FY27 Results; Announces Key Board and Leadership Changes
Emcure Pharmaceuticals Limited announced its consolidated financial results for the first quarter of fiscal year 2027 (Q1 FY27) on August 6, 2026. The company reported substantial growth across key metrics, with revenue growing by 22.8% year-on-year and Profit After Tax (PAT) increasing by 36.2%.The results underscore the momentum of Emcure’s strategic focus, as detailed in the accompanying Limited Review Report by M/s B S R & Co. LLP.
Q1 FY27 Consolidated Financial Performance Highlights
Emcure's consolidated revenue from operations stood at INR 25,804 million. The company achieved EBITDA of INR 5,080 million, reflecting a margin improvement to 19.7%, which is up approximately 50 basis points year-on-year. PAT reached INR 2,925 million, corresponding to a 36.2% increase in the quarter.The company’s domestic business generated INR 10,953 million, reflecting a 10.2% growth. Meanwhile, international sales were strong at INR 14,851 million, up 34.2%, constituting 57.6% of total consolidated revenue from operations.
The performance across geographies showed encouraging growth:
- Rest of World (RoW) grew by 44.8% to INR 5,218 million.
- Europe achieved a 32.8% growth, reaching INR 5,367 million.
- Canada saw a 24.6% increase in sales, amounting to INR 4,266 million.
The consolidated P&L summary provides insight into the financial structure:
| Particulars | Q1 FY27 (INR Mn) | Q1 FY26 (INR Mn) | YoY % Change |
|---|---|---|---|
| Revenue from operations | 25,804 | 21,005 | 22.8% |
| Gross Profit | 15,073 | 12,985 | 16.1% |
| EBITDA | 5,080 | 4,039 | 25.8% |
| Net Income (PAT) | 2,925 | 2,148 | 36.2% |
Standalone Results and Business Insights
The unaudited standalone financial results for the quarter also showed robust performance for Emcure Pharmaceuticals Limited, with total income reaching INR 14,759.63 million. The company continues to invest heavily in future growth, allocating INR 904 million towards R&D.Regarding operational developments, the company reported that it completed the acquisition of a 12.05% minority stake in Gennova Biopharmaceuticals Limited (a subsidiary) during July 2026, making Gennova a wholly owned subsidiary. Furthermore, Emcure signed a royalty-free licensing agreement with MSD to produce a generic version of its experimental once monthly oral HIV pill (alimatravir) for low and lower middle income countries in July 2026.
Board and Leadership Transitions
The Board meeting conducted on August 6, 2026, addressed several key leadership changes:- Director Retirement: Mr. Berjis Desai, Chairman and a Non-executive, Non-Independent Director who is liable to retire by rotation at the ensuing Annual General Meeting (AGM), has expressed his unwillingness to seek re appointment due to his role as a member of the National Commission for Minorities, New Delhi. Consequently, he will cease to hold office as Chairman and Director of the Company with effect from the conclusion of the AGM.
- New Appointments: The Board approved the appointment of Mr. Raghu Kumar (DIN: 01983106) as an Additional Director (Non-Executive and Independent), effective August 6, 2026. He was later appointed as an Independent Director for the first term of three years, subject to AGM approval on September 21, 2026.
- Chairman Appointment: In view of Mr. Desai's retirement, the Board approved the appointment of Mr. Satish Mehta (DIN: 00118691), Managing Director & CEO, as the Chairman of the Company with effect from the conclusion of the ensuing AGM.
- COO Appointment: Based on a recommendation, the Board approved the immediate appointment of Mr. Samit Mehta (DIN: 00332562), Whole-time Director, as the Chief Operating Officer (COO) of the Company.
Committee Reconstitution
The Board approved the re constitution of the Audit Committee, the Nomination and Remuneration Committee, and the Stakeholders' Relationship Committee, effective from the conclusion of the ensuing Annual General Meeting.
